如何在 laravel 4 的隐藏字段中传递未选择的单选按钮值


How can I pass the unselected radio button value in a hidden field in laravel 4?

{{ Form::open(array('route' => 'game/winner', 'class' => 'form game play')) }}
<ul>
<?php foreach($players as $player) : ?>
<li>
    <div class="radio radio-primary">
        <label>
            {{ Form::radio('player', $player->id, false, ['class' => 'radio']) }}
            <span class="circle"></span>
            <span class="check"></span>
            <?php echo $player->firstname; ?>
        </label>
    </div>
</li>
<?php endforeach; ?>
<li>
    {{ Form::submit('End Game', array('class' => 'btn btn-success submit')) }}
</li>
</ul>{{ Form::close() }}

我循环浏览玩家并生成单选按钮,最多两个,然后用户选择一个获胜者并提交表单。如何传递未选择的值,以便我也可以在此表单定向的视图中使用该数据?

如果我

正确阅读了您的问题 - 您已经有了单选按钮列表 - 因为每个单选按钮代表一个$player.

因此,只需获取路由game/winner以在服务器端再次拉取$players列表,然后简单地将用户选择的选定$player传递给它。